Overview
abstract
-
Preserving the edges in depth compression is important for improving the synthesized view quality, this paper presents a novel edge-preserving depth up-sampling method for down/up sampling-based depth coding using both the texture and depth information. We take into account the edge similarity between depth maps and their corresponding texture images as well as the structural similarity among depth maps to build a weight model. Based on the weight model, the optimal MMSE up-sampling coefficients are estimated from the local covariance coefficients of the down-sampled depth map. Experimental results show that our proposed interpolation method for down/up sampling-based depth coding improves both the coding efficiency and synthesized view quality. © 2012 IEEE.
